Common Garage Door Repair Scams in Port Salerno

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ators

🚫

Bait-and-Switch

Quotes a low repair price over phone, then upsells expensive parts or full replacement on-site.

🚫

Upfront Payment Grab

Takes a big deposit or full payment, starts shoddy work, then disappears.

🚫

Fake Emergency

Calls or shows up claiming your door is unsafe, pushes immediate expensive fixes.

🚫

Phantom Damage

Claims hidden issues like 'springs about to break' requiring urgent, costly replacement.

How to Verify a Professional

1

Insurance

Ask for a Certificate of Insurance (COI) for general liability and workers' comp. Call the insurer to confirm it's current.

2

Licensing

Search the Florida DBPR website (myfloridalicense.com) for their contractor license number. For Martin County jobs, check local building department for permits if over $500.

3

References

Request 3 recent references from Port Salerno or Martin County customers. Call to ask about work quality, timeliness, and issues.

Protection FAQs

Do garage door repair pros need a license in Florida?

Many repairs don't require a full contractor license if under thresholds, but trustworthy ones are registered with DBPR. Always verify.

What's a fair deposit for garage door repair?

No more than 10-20% upfront. Pay the rest when work is done and tested.

How do I spot a fake company website?

Check for local address, reviews on BBB or Google, and contact info. Call to verify.

What if they say my springs are dangerous?

Torsion springs are hazardous – get a pro opinion. Don't let fear rush you.

Should I pay cash only?

No – use credit card or check for records. Avoid cash to prevent disputes.

How to report a garage door scam in Port Salerno?

Contact Martin County Sheriff's Office, Florida AG, or FTC. Leave reviews to warn others.
